A Complete Handbook for Selecting Top-Tier Fly Fishing Line
Embarking on your fly fishing journey requires meticulous attention to detail, and selecting the optimal fly fishing line is essential for success. A properly chosen get more info line will seamlessly synchronize with your rod, enhancing casting accuracy, distance, and overall performance. Numerous factors influence the choice of the ideal line, including style of fish you seek to catch, the casting environment, and your personal casting preference.
- To begin with,
- consider the weight of your fly rod. This is often expressed in weights such as 6-weight. The line's weight should correspond with your rod's weight for optimal performance.
- Furthermore,
- think about the type of fishing you'll be doing. A heavier spectrum is appropriate for larger fish and casting in windy conditions, while a lighter line is more adaptable for delicate presentations and smaller species.
- Finally,
- explore the various types of fly lines available, such as floating, sinking, and intermediate lines. Each type has its own unique characteristics and advantages, so choose one that best suits your fishing needs.
